Hitman x Wives Chapter 159

The event the black figure was talking about was the Red Rose Day from 5 years ago. It is a night many consider the most iconic in the history of the whole Hitman Guild. It was the same night that Mikayla saw with his own eyes how much of a monster Kai was. More than that, it was on that night that every hitman recognized Kai as a freakish nightmare of an existence that shouldn't be messed with. Before, he was indeed a mysterious, intimidating presence in the Guild. But, nobody had yet to see his power so they only saw him as a great source of rumors and perhaps a good fighter with a mysterious background that invented the new Agent number '0'. However, for better or worse, foolish idiots would still challenge the Black Phantom every single year, hoping of claiming that sweet 'Agent 0' number. Predictably, they all ended up with a bullet in their heads or in an even worse state depending on how tenacious they were. That night was different though, the top 100 Hitmen of the guild sat around the same table and discussed the current matters of the Guild along with some High-Officers. Since all of them hated each other and were ready to claim each other's heads in the next segment of the day, the tense meeting barely moved. Eventually, the time for the part that everyone was there for -and also there to avoid- finally came. Hitmen immediately issued official duels against each other under the strict rules of the Guild, supervised by none other than the Executioners. The battles that happened after that were nothing short of a chaotic bloodbath. Tens of people die and tens of others emerge victorious, claiming a new ranking in the hierarchy of Hitmen. The gory scene of the arenas being coated in flesh and blood along with the metallic smell that permeated the air made that day especially bloody each year. It showed how terrifying humans could be if given enough power. "I want an official duel with you, Black Phantom!" Like every year, Kai was challenged by one newcomer with a slightly above-average talent and a needlessly big ego. The two stood in the arena and faced each other. One was burning with intense desire to become the new bigshot of the underworld and the other simply wanted to leave the place as soon as possible. The only reason Kai would even entertain these idiots was because duels on this particular day can't be refused as long as there is no plausible reason for it. But, if he accepts just one duel, he can then leave according to the rules. "Die!!" The hitman dashed toward Kai with bloodlust in his eyes, like a tiger ready to hunt down his prey. Kai looked at the man before he stopped forward. The moment when the two were close enough, Kai's silhouette vanished like mist before he appeared behind the man. Before the latter could even realize it, his head had been severed from his neck. The corpse fell down, spilling blood all over the place. Kai didn't even turn around to look as he walked toward the exit, under the gaze of all the top 100 hitmen. They would all attend his fights just to see the man in action. But, Kai never gave them the pleasure of discovering any of his techniques. *BOOOM* Suddenly, before Kai could step outside, he heard a loud thud as something had landed in the arena. Looking back, Kai saw the cold look of an older man. It was none other than Grey, the man who would become a High Officer a few years later. But, at that moment, Grey had a different nickname. He was 'Agent 1'. "Let's duel." He said coldly. "No," Kai replied as he turned around. "What? Are you scared, kid?" "I have no reason to duel again. One is enough." Kai replied as he walked away. "Hahahahaha!! That… That sorry ass of an excuse. Just spout the truth, Kid. You're just too scared to show your powers. After all, you know that if everyone here saw it, they would come after your head. Why don't you just man up and show your true potential?" Kai stopped for a second before he looked back at Grey and said in a cold manner. "I don't kill ants using a cannon." "Pfft, hahahahaha! Good answer! Indeed good! Everyone else is a mere ant compared to us." Grey replied with a laugh full of mirth. His comment made the place completely submerged in coldness. These people were the creme of the crop in terms of power even in the underworld as a whole. Yet, Grey had just insulted them all without a second thought. If it wasn't for the watchful eyes of the executioners, some of them would've attacked Grey on the spot. "Now, how about a duel? I'm a man who seeks power more than anything else. You're a mystery to me, Agent 0. You're a kid and yet your power already exceeds everyone else. What kind of freakish sorcery did you do to obtain that power? Or maybe… It's not sorcery. Maybe, it has something to do with where you came from." Grey grinned as he looked at Kai. Then, he opened his mouth and uttered a silent word that only Kai could understand. The latter's eyes squinted behind the mask as he tried to read the man's face. He could see that the latter had discovered something about him. But, Kai was certain he had cleared behind him thoroughly. Yet, the truth was right there in front of him and he didn't like it. Even though he knew that even if Grey spilled out his secret, it wouldn't really affect Kai's situation that much. But, he really didn't like how this man pried into his business this thoroughly just to try and threaten him. The older Kai might've chosen another method to diffuse this matter. But, at that time, Kai was simply too focused on trying to understand where Grey learned this from. "What do you want?" Kai asked coldly. "It's really nothing. Fight me for the Agent 0 position. If you win, well, you can bury your little secret with me as I'm the only one who knows it. If I win, however, well, you won't live to see what I will do." Grey said. In his head, only one of them was going to leave this place alive tonight. "I don't get threatened." Kai's aura flared, submerging the whole place in a suffocating pressure. His purple eyes shone ominously under the mask. "It's not a threat. Just the right push to get you to accept." Grey replied as he tucked his sleeves, seemingly predicting where things would go. Kai exchanged a long glance with the smirky Grey before he finally looked at one of the Executioners and nodded his head, indicating that he accepted. The two then faced each other in the arena, the only thing between them was thin air and the palpable, eager eyes of the other hitmen watching them from the stands. This Red Rose Day had suddenly turned into an exciting event as arguably the two strongest hitmen in the world were about to battle it to death over what seemed to be a secret that the Black Phantom himself feared from getting leaked. Then, at the sign, the two dashed toward each other, clashing violently. Their punches and kicks rained down at each other. Hits connected, each one shaking the whole entire arena. At first, neither seemed to be overwhelmingly advantageous. Their fight continued for minutes and people watched as they dissapeared and reappeared everywhere across the arena. Neither of them used Talents as if they mentally agreed to make it a pure strength fight. The sheer speed and power being shown shocked everyone present. Well, that was until a certain moment. A moment that no one, expected to happen.
